Big Brother 9 - Dale

Housemate: Dale
Single ladies beware - house hunk Dale has finally escaped the chains of Big Brother and is coming to get you.

But wannabe girlfriends beware, former housemate Jen will no doubt put up a fight for him.

Dale told Jen from Day One that he liked her - and the couple indulged in an on/off affair.

The couple spent a lot of time together in the early days, frolicking in the pool and having late night chats on the sofa.

But hunky newcomer Stu burst Dale's bubble when he replaced axed housemate Alex. Jen told Dale Stu had all the qualities she looks for in a man. And that was the start of Big Brother's love triangle.

She began playing the two up against each other - spending days with Stu bitching about Dale and nights cosying up to the 21-year-old in the bedroom.

But Dale was still smitten by the Geordie single mum when she lost out in a head-to-head battle with Rex in Week Four.

And Dale was not afraid to cry at her departure - and was even spotted staring at photos of his lost love.

In memory of their good times, Dale went on to form the Heartbreak Club with fellow love losers Lisa and Luke. But that was shattered when Luke was ejected from the house in Week 8 and Rex's girlfriend Nicole replaced him.

It was a tough week for Dale as he watched the lovebirds kiss over the Heaven and Hell barrier - and even motioned slitting his wrists to the cameras.

Poor Dale was even the target of house bunny boiler Sylvia in the early days. She asked pal Jen's permission to make a move on Dale and told her she fancied Dale, saying she thought he looked "hot" during the treadmill task. But he told his fellow housemates: "I have to ignore it.

The whole nation knows I like Jen."

But Dale was still exposed as a bit of womaniser when his profile VT was shown to Rex, Stu, Mikey and Mo as a reward for living in heaven.

The boys gasped as they listened to Dale boast about how he would "nail" the fit women in the house and backstab other contestants for the £100,000 cash prize.

"What a k**b!" Mikey cried.

Dale later went out of his way to get the house to dislike him - because he wanted to be put up for nomination in a bid to see if he was liked by the public.

He rowed with Mohamed over Bex's toothpaste and argued with Darnell when he was crowned Head of House.

And his wish to face the public came true when he was put up for eviction against best pal Luke in week eight - the first week he ever received a nomination from his fellow housemates.

But he did have some fun times in the house - particularly when he was given the Head of House crown in week seven after lasting more than eight hours hanging on a tyre in the garden while wearing a gorilla suit.

Dale was then made in charge of the Time Task - which the housemates eventually passed. He also glugged wine during the French task. Dale and Mohamed had to learn to identify fifteen wines by just their smell and taste alone and were given an hour to sip the wines and prepare their palettes to tell the difference. But despite their efforts, they failed.

He was also partly responsible for failing the Irish dance task after he was chosen as choreographer.

Dale will be missed by eviction rival Stu - but we will be missing him from our screens even more.
